Mohon tunggu...
juliananda pratama putra nejwa
juliananda pratama putra nejwa Mohon Tunggu... kuliah

saya harap dari setiap yang saya mulai akan menjadi awalan yang baik untuk semua orang

Selanjutnya

Tutup

Ruang Kelas

Mengenal Program c++ OpenGL

19 Agustus 2024   18:51 Diperbarui: 19 Agustus 2024   19:08 69
+
Laporkan Konten
Laporkan Akun
Kompasiana adalah platform blog. Konten ini menjadi tanggung jawab bloger dan tidak mewakili pandangan redaksi Kompas.
Lihat foto
 https://2203015062.blogspot.com/2024/03/contoh-code-membuat-poligon.html

Kali ini kitaa akan mempelajari apa sih itu open gl dan contohnya seperti apasih

C++ OpenGL adalah kombinasi dari bahasa pemrograman C++ dengan OpenGL, yaitu sebuah API (Application Programming Interface) yang digunakan untuk merender grafis 2D dan 3D. OpenGL (Open Graphics Library) adalah standar industri untuk pengembangan aplikasi grafis lintas platform, yang sering digunakan dalam pengembangan game, simulasi, dan aplikasi visualisasi lainnya.

Dengan menggunakan C++ dan OpenGL, pengembang dapat membuat aplikasi yang memanfaatkan kemampuan grafis yang kuat, seperti rendering bentuk 3D, tekstur, pencahayaan, dan bayangan. C++ menyediakan fleksibilitas dan kontrol tingkat rendah, yang membuatnya ideal untuk mengoptimalkan performa aplikasi grafis.

Penggunaan OpenGL dengan C++ biasanya melibatkan beberapa langkah dasar, seperti:

1. Inisialisasi OpenGL: Mengatur lingkungan OpenGL, termasuk membuat jendela dan konteks grafis.

2. Mendefinisikan Geometri: Membuat objek grafis dengan mendefinisikan titik, garis, dan poligon.

3. Rendering Loop: Membuat loop utama yang menangani rendering dan pembaruan tampilan.

4. Pencahayaan dan Shading: Menambahkan efek pencahayaan dan shader untuk meningkatkan kualitas visual.

5. input dan Interaksi : Mengelola input dari pengguna (seperti keyboard dan mouse) untuk berinteraksi dengan aplikasi.

Dengan kombinasi ini, C++ dan OpenGL menjadi alat yang sangat kuat untuk pengembangan aplikasi grafis dan game yang kompleks.

Sedikit contoh dan code program

HALAMAN :
  1. 1
  2. 2
  3. 3
  4. 4
  5. 5
  6. 6
  7. 7
Mohon tunggu...

Lihat Konten Ruang Kelas Selengkapnya
Lihat Ruang Kelas Selengkapnya
Beri Komentar
Berkomentarlah secara bijaksana dan bertanggung jawab. Komentar sepenuhnya menjadi tanggung jawab komentator seperti diatur dalam UU ITE

Belum ada komentar. Jadilah yang pertama untuk memberikan komentar!
LAPORKAN KONTEN
Alasan
Laporkan Konten
Laporkan Akun